Honda and Aguri Tester Rossiter Heads To ALMS

4 08 2008

Former Honda Racing F1 Team and Super Aguri test driver James Rossiter has headed out of the F1 test door and into an ALMS race seat.

The young driver, who has been part of Honda’s young driver programme since 2005, will be racing with the Andretti Green team in an Acura starting with the next round at the Road America race circuit.

He tested for both Honda and Aguri in his brief spell with Formula One, and at 24 years of age there is still plenty of opportunity for him to enter the top flight of motorsport. He wanted to race competitively on a regular basis having not completed a regular season since World Series Renault in 2006.

“I’m really looking forward to the new challenge, and to racing with Franck,” said Rossiter.

“I really just want to enter into this with the goal of learning as much as possible.”

Rossiter will partner former Aguri F1 driver, and Toyota test driver Franck Montagny.
